Episode 6 will release on Friday, September 5th, at 9 pm (ET). For international fans, that means 1 am (GMT) and 6:30 am (IST) the next day. You can stream the new episode exclusively on Starz in the US and on other licensed platforms worldwide, depending on your region.


Recap of episode 5 of Outlander: Blood of My Blood

Episode 5 was loaded with tension. Mistress Porter refused to help Julia escape, Simon misinterpreted a prophecy about twins, and we saw heartbreaking love drama between Brian, Ellen, Murtagh, and Jocasta. Each scene felt like it was setting up the emotional storm that Episode 6 will bring.

Mistress Porter frustrated many viewers. Instead of helping Julia escape a cruel fate, she blocked her path. Some fans think jealousy drives her actions; after all, she’s been trapped in Simon’s abusive world for years. But could she be playing a longer game? Is she secretly protecting Julia, or just too broken to help?

One of the most talked-about moments was the prophecy. Simon believed it meant Julia carried twins. But if you look closely, the seer described two children, a lonely, blue-eyed girl whose time was yet to come, and a boy destined to rise when the nation was in peril.

Doesn’t that sound like Claire and Jamie rather than Julia’s unborn baby?

So, is Julia really having twins? Probably not. The seer may have avoided telling Simon the truth to protect Julia. Some fans even think the prophecy hinted at tragedy, a miscarriage, or a stillbirth. Episode 6 will give us clearer answers as Julia goes into labor.

Brian and Ellen’s chemistry is undeniable. But did Brian betray Murtagh by pursuing her, knowing his cousin also loved her? Some fans think he crossed a line, while others believe Murtagh should have spoken up earlier. Either way, this love triangle adds real heartbreak to the story.

Jocasta’s storyline in Outlander: Blood of My Blood is painfully relatable. Forced into a marriage she never wanted, she envies Ellen for always being the favorite. Her connection with Murtagh offered a glimmer of hope, until he accidentally said Ellen’s name while kissing her. That scene was devastating and revealed Jocasta’s deep scars.

Brian and Ellen are clearly meant to be. Episode 5 showed their passion, even if their first night together was far from romantic. But without Julia’s help and with Jocasta’s trust broken, their path forward is unclear. How will they manage to escape together?

Malcolm might be part of an arranged marriage plan, but he’s not a villain. He truly loves Ellen, even gifting her something he made years ago. It’s bittersweet; his respect and genuine feelings clash with Ellen’s love for Brian. He’s a tragic figure in this love story.


Episode 6 trailer breakdown of Outlander: Blood of My Blood

The Episode 6 of Outlander: Blood of My Blood trailer gave us chills. Henry tells Archbug he’s searching for his wife, Julia. Meanwhile, Julia goes into labor, but Simon demands marriage before the baby is born. The trailer ends with Archbug and Henry speaking to a midwife, who delivers some very bad news.

Here’s where things get tricky. The midwife Henry meets is not the same one seen with Simon earlier in the trailer. Does this mean Archbug set up a trap? One theory suggests Henry will be told Julia is dead, just to stop his search. The official synopsis says Henry’s search “threatens to end,” which fits this theory perfectly.

The prophecy might not be about Julia’s child at all. Instead, it seems to point toward Jamie and Claire, two people whose bond shapes the future of Scotland and beyond. Episode 6 of Outlander: Blood of My Blood could subtly confirm this twist.
